【Linux:yim和vim】

在linux中安装软件,需要用yum 进行安装,yum能够让我们成功安装软件的本质是让yum去找到该文件的下载地址来进行安装的,yum就相当于我们的应用商店。yum会根据/etc/yum.repos.d/该路径下的配置文件行成自己的下载链接。

一般情况下,yum内置的链接地址都是国外的,所有直接访问国外的链接进行下载,就会 比较慢,所以我们就需要对我们的yum 进行配置。什么叫配置呢?本质其实就是对yum的文件进行更改。

yum配置:

(1)我们先对机器进行 下面这个指令,让我们跳转到该目录下

cp /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up

(2)然后开始配置我们的yum

wget -O /etc/yum.repos.d/CentOS-Base.repo http://mirrors.aliyun.com/repo/Centos-7.repo

 (3)配置完后,我们开始清除缓存

yum clean all     # 清除系统所有的yum缓存
yum makecache     # 生成yum缓存
yum -y update     # 升级更新

此外,我们需要知道yum的使用是需要联网操作的。

二、vim

vim 是一款编辑器,它拥有四种模式,分别是:底行模式,插入模式,命令模式,替换模式。它是vi编辑器的升级版

(1)vim的安装

输入命令进行安装,普通用户是无法直接用yum的,必须用sudo提权,或者直接使用超级管理员的身份进行操作。

yum install -y vim

如果不知道自己是否安装了vim,我们可以使用指令vim一下,

若果出现了以下界面,说明已经安装了,就不需要再安装了

此时我们处于命令模式。我们先shift+;,让我们的光标移动到左下角 

再输入q,就可以退出vim。 

(2)vim编辑器的模式转换:

命令模式->插入模式:vim的默认模式是命令模式,在键盘上输入即可转入插入模式。

插入模式->命令模式:在键盘中按esc即可切换

命令模式->底行模式:shift+;  再输入q就可以直接退出vim

底行模式->命令模式:在键盘中按esc即可切换。

注:插入模式是不能直接切换成底行模式的!命令模式是vim的核心

(3)三种模式的介绍及相关命令操作

命令模式:允许使用者通过命令对文本进行一系列的操作。

n+yy

复制光标所选中的那一行,也可以一次复制多行,只需要在yy的前面加上你需要复制的行数即可

n+p粘贴,粘贴内容到光标选定的下一行,也可以多粘贴几行(n+p)
u撤销
n+dd删除指定行,在前面带数字即可一次删除连续多行

~

大小写快速切换
n+x删除光标后的一个字符,前面加上数字,可以连续删除n个字符
n+X删除光标前的一个字符,前面加上数字,可以连续删除n个字符
n+r对光标指定的位置进行一个字符的替换
R进入替换模式

 光标的移动:

h光标向左移动
j光标向下移动
k光标向上移动
l光标向右移动
^光标移动到当前行的开始
$光标移动到当前行的结尾
n+G将光标定位到文本的最后一行,也可以将光标定位到文本的任意一行
w(b)按照单词将光标以一个单词为单位向后(前)移动

底行模式:

w保存
q退出
wq保存并退出
强制
set nu(nonu)显示行号(不显示行号)
!command不退出vim,直接进行shell命令执行,和man手册的查看

也可以用vim直接创建文本,但是一定要保存退出,否则不会成功创建文本。 

  • 21
    点赞
  • 7
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Dongliner~

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值